[. . . ] Power supply ENF002-1 The tool should be connected only to a power supply of the same voltage as indicated on the nameplate, and can only be operated on single-phase AC supply. They are double-insulated in accordance with European Standard and can, therefore, also be used from sockets without earth wire. In cold weather or when the tool has not been used for a long time, let the tool warm up for a while by operating it under no load. Do not touch the bit or parts close to the bit immediately after operation; they may be extremely hot and could burn your skin. To change the bit angle, slide the change ring forward, then turn the change ring to change the bit angle. The change ring cannot turn when the bit is not installed on the tool. Always use the D-shaped side handle or side grip (auxiliary handle) and firmly hold the tool by both Dshaped side handle or side grip and switch handle during operations. Turn the tool on and apply slight pressure on the tool so that the tool will not bounce around, uncontrolled. If the indicator lamp does not light up, the mains cord or the controller may be malfunction. The indicator lamp is lit but the tool does not start even if the tool is switched on, the carbon brushes may be worn out, 6 Always be sure that the tool is switched off and unplugged before attempting to perform inspection or maintenance. Noise ENG905-1 The typical A-weighted noise level determined according to EN60745: Model HM1111C Sound pressure level (LpA): 88 dB (A) Sound power level (LWA): 99 dB (A) Uncertainty (K): 3 dB (A) Model HM1101C Sound pressure level (LpA): 90 dB (A) Sound power level (LWA): 101 dB (A) Uncertainty (K): 3 dB (A) Wear ear protection.
